Transaction 51f0699469009fc81d246a13d93fd08029888c47dae960e801e5afc412ea290f

1 Input
2 Outputs
  • 51f0699469009fc81d246a13d93fd08029888c47dae960e801e5afc412ea290f:0
  • value  24990000
    address  1NwA3P1zqiAsytZ14TqEGpdJ5kdg7qxQZM
  • 51f0699469009fc81d246a13d93fd08029888c47dae960e801e5afc412ea290f:1
  • value  10985322
    address  17BymcHaGRbXGnEzR2m9woUYNf9FBPPJ2P